parure
noun
puh-RYOOR

Definition
A set of matching jewelry designed to be worn together.

Examples
- The bride wore an exquisite parure that included diamond earrings and a matching necklace.
- She displayed her antique parure in a glass case, showcasing its intricate design.
- The royal family’s parure was passed down for generations, embodying elegance and history.

Meaning
Parure refers to a complete set of matching ornamental items, particularly jewelry, that includes various pieces such as a necklace, earrings, brooch, and sometimes a tiara or bracelet.
